The best and the worst from Mexico as they qualify to the CONCACAF U-20 Final

The Mexico U-20 team came back from what was possibly their worst half of football in years to qualify to the CONCACAF U-20 Championship final. Mexico tied Panama 2-2 and went through on Fair play rules after having one less yellow card than Panama. Mexico was down 2-0 at halftime after an awful performance in the first half but they came back to be the better team, not without showing a lot of mistakes and creating a lot of doubts about this team’s future success. Mexico will now try to win the CONCACAF U-20 Tournament, which they had won for three straight tournaments until failing to do so in 2017 in Costa Rica.
